The thin line between genius and weirdo

Back in 1969, my older brother was a senior in high school and I was in eight grade. Much to the chagrin of my mother, my brother became a huge fan of Frank Zappa and the Mothers of Invention. He played the album "We're Only in it For the Money" constantly. As a boy of 14 I remember thinking that those were the weirdest sounds I ever heard. Now, of course, the late Frank Zappa is considered a creative genius. I guess that's just the way it is. From Leonardo da Vinci to Elon Musk, creative people have always seemed a little weird.
